WebApr 4, 2011 · Step 1 - Determine the Ceiling Slope Begin at the joint where the wall and your slanted ceiling meet. You will need to use an angle finder in order to find slope; these tools are available as either manual or digital, and a digital finder can save you time in converting between angle degrees and inches.

WebJul 28, 2024 · Steps for Cutting Ceiling Tiles. Measure each tile to cut one at a time. To correctly size tiles against a wall, measure from the wall to the edge of the cross T. Score … WebMethod #1: Using Caulk This method is the most time consuming, but it creates a very crisp, even line where the ceiling and wall meet. It’s the best way to touch up an already-painted room. Place painters tape on the wall, about 1/8″ down from the ceiling. Place a second piece on the ceiling, about 1/8″ out from the wall. The ceiling is on an incline and I put the door horizontal so it opens and closes easily. marriages country storeWebIf it’s your standard inside corner at 90°, you should cut each piece of trim at a 45° angle so that when the two pieces of trim form a corner piece, you have yourself a 90° angle. So your first step to making this 90° corner cut is to set the angle of your miter saw to 45° and cut both bits of trim accordingly. nbev stock forecast 2019
